Any good (even paid) backup software with/without root? by samuel-leventilateur in OnePlus7Pro

[–]Objective_Yam_1660 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I use Swift Backup, it has some pretty nice features, you can select what to Backup and what not (images, messages, apps...), and it has advanced backup options for root users (like app data backup). You can also schedule backups and sync it to your preferred cloud option (dropbox, NAS, GDrive...).

[deleted by user] by [deleted] in ClashOfClans

[–]Objective_Yam_1660 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I returned to the game 3 months ago (not played for like 5-6 years) and I was very surprised and impressed by how it has changed. Here is my top:

1st. Army training. Having the whole army in one barrack, it was horrible having to divide the army into 4 barracks to carry out each attack, and having to put every trop one by one In each of the attacks. In addition to being able to queue an army while attacking (this was not possible before).

2nd. Have a village editor. Perhaps many do not remember, but before, to modify your village, you had to move each building/wall one by one within the village, you had no editor, you couldn't pick up items, put up multiple walls at once, and switch between one village model or another...Definitely a game-changer for designing the villages.

3rd: Night Village: When I played the night village made little sense, the attacks were very similar to the normal village, the troops were too and the buildings were too. It looked like a smurf bead.But now that I'm back in the game, there's something different about it that separates it quite a bit from the normal village.The way to get the resources has changed. The way to get trophies has also changed. The abilities of the torpas are something very interesting that poses many different strategies almost endless possibilities Also, the recent inclusion of the second village in the night village completely changes the attacks and defenses.

4th: Cost of the troops. Fact that the troops have no cost is another very remarkable thing. Being able to attack with your favorite army without elixir / dark elixir expense. The same for the consumer's village.

5th: Clan capital & raid weekends. I find it a very interesting concept that adds more "villages", troops and strategies in which the whole clan participates to get loot. I find the concept very interesting And entertaining to work more in cohesion with the members of the clan and to be able to get points to spend later in the store or, what seems even more important to me, to fill your castle of the clan constantly when you're going for trophies.

We could also talk about other details such as no longer having to recharge the traps, the heroes' life restored in each attack, collecting all the resources in a single collector or being able to Move the special objects that come out.

As details that I would like to see added, the most important thing for me would be that the heroes in war could be used while they are being upgraded. In my opinion, in the war you should be able to go in with everything you have. Just as upgraded buildings are functional in war, heroes should be the same This would help many more people join the wars and these would be more people, since 99% of the players do not go to war if they are improving a hero This was acceptable when there were only 2 heroes, but now it's almost impossible not to be upgrading any of the 4 and it prevents people from engaging and competing in wars.

OP7 PRO SOFTBRICKED - DATA RECOVER HELP by Admirable_Pin2914 in OnePlus7Pro

[–]Objective_Yam_1660 2 points3 points  (0 children)

This happened to me 3 days ago. I was using the phone as normal. Then suddenly it frozen and rebooted by itself. Entered on a bootloop with these same green and gray lines. Then tried to reinstall the room with MSMTools, had success on the installation, but the problem persisted. Never passed that boot screen again. Now after several tries of fixing it, the phone is not working anymore, not even turning on. Not EDL either. I think that this is a hardware issue as even reinstalling the entire system didn't solve it. Yesterday night I ordered the Pixel 7 Pro as a substitute. Sad to end like this. The best phone I've had.
